The Georgia Emergency Management and Homeland Security Agency (GEMA/HS) and the Georgia Department of Public Health have devoted much effort, in collaboration with our partners, to implement a career development program for emergency management and healthcare professionals. There are two types of certification offered: the Associate Emergency Manager (AEM) and the Certified Emergency Manager (CEM). AEM Requirements Training: 100 hours Emergency Management training (considered specific to the profession) & 100 hours of General Management Training (content that can be applied beyond emergency management). Each completed phase of the Certified Emergency Manager Program (EM1-EM2-EM3) will render an appropriate certificate-designating recipient of that phase "certified". C. Personnel certified under the Certified Emergency Manager Program shall complete annually a minimum of 24 hours of continuing education to maintain certification. The accreditation process evaluates emergency management programs on compliance with requirements in sixteen areas, including: planning; resource management; training; exercises, evaluations, and corrective actions; communications and warning; and administration. (404) 624-2262 training@gema.ga.gov The State of Georgia requires each county emergency management agency to conduct a minimum of two exercises per fiscal year, host an annual Training and Exercise Planning Workshop and conduct at least one full-scale exercise every 4 years.
